Closed
Bug 325917
Opened 19 years ago
Closed 16 years ago
can't get client address using cyrus-imapd
Categories
(Thunderbird :: General, defect)
Tracking
(Not tracked)
RESOLVED
INCOMPLETE
People
(Reporter: me+bugzilla, Assigned: mscott)
Details
User-Agent: Mozilla/5.0 (Windows; U; Windows NT 5.1; en-US; rv:1.8.0.1) Gecko/20060130 SeaMonkey/1.0
Build Identifier: Thunderbird 1.5 Windows XP
at first i thought this was a TLS/SSL issue. But it seems it is more serious problem?
When I connect using Thunderbird version 1.5 (20051201) to my mail.survion.com server (running cyrus-imapd) it stops responding with the following message on the server:
Feb 4 22:04:35 forum imap[31748]: warning: can't get client address: Connection reset by peer
Feb 4 22:04:35 forum imap[31748]: accepted connection
This issue did not occur with the latest Linux version (downloaded yesterday) and also not with Thunderbird 1.0.7. I already cleaned my profile directory (removed it even) since i upgraded from 1.0.7 to 1.5. I did not even include any extensions. The same also occurs with PortableThunderbird 1.5rc1.
about: as start page results in:
XML Parsing Error: undefined entity
Location: jar:file:///C:/Program%20Files/Mozilla%20Thunderbird/chrome/toolkit.jar!/content/global/about.xhtml
Line Number 82, Column 1:<a id="mozlink" href="&releaseURL;">&brandShortName; 1.5</a>
^
Reproducible: Always
Steps to Reproduce:
1. create an email account to connect to mail.survion.com using IMAP (TLS prefered)
2. should result in the password field to popup
binary distribution of Thunderbird 1.5 (20051201)
server runs Cyrus IMAP4 v2.2.12-Invoca-RPM-2.2.12-1.1.fc3
Actual Results:
does not even show the password dialog
Expected Results:
password dialog to authenticate
Sidenote: with SeaMonkey 1.0 the connection works.
The about:buildconfig for Thunderbird 1.5
Build platform target i686-pc-cygwin
Build tools
Compiler Version Compiler flags
$(CYGWIN_WRAPPER) cl 12.00.8804 -TC -nologo -W3 -Gy -Fd$(PDBFILE)
$(CYGWIN_WRAPPER) cl 12.00.8804 -TP -nologo -W3 -Gy -Fd$(PDBFILE)
Configure arguments
--enable-application=mail --enable-application=mail --enable-update-channel=release --disable-debug --enable-optimize --disable-tests --enable-official-branding --disable-shared --enable-static --enable-update-packaging
Here you can find a small portion of the used Cyrus configuration. Currently running on Fedora Core 3.
#imapd.conf
servername: mail.survion.com
configdirectory: /home/cyrus/imap
partition-default: /home/cyrus/spool
autocreatequota: -1
admins: cyrus
sievedir: /home/cyrus/sieve
sendmail: /usr/sbin/sendmail
sasl_pwcheck_method: auxprop
hashimapspool: true
sasl_sasldb_path: /etc/sasldb2
mech_list: plain login digest-md5 cram-md5
sasl_mech_list: plain login digest-md5 cram-md5
tls_cert_file: /usr/share/ssl/certs/cyrus-imapd.pem
tls_key_file: /usr/share/ssl/certs/cyrus-imapd.pem
lmtpsocket: /tmp/lmtp.soc
#cyrus.conf
START {
recover cmd="ctl_cyrusdb -r"
idled cmd="idled"
}
SERVICES {
imap cmd="imapd" listen="imap" prefork=1
imaps cmd="imapd -s" listen="imaps" prefork=1
pop3 cmd="pop3d" listen="pop3" prefork=0
pop3s cmd="pop3d -s" listen="pop3s" prefork=0
sieve cmd="timsieved" listen="sieve" prefork=1
lmtpunix cmd="lmtpd" listen="/tmp/lmtp.soc" prefork=1
}
when using IMAP using SSL (port 993) it results in:
Feb 4 22:22:18 forum imaps[31430]: warning: can't get client address: Connection reset by peer
Feb 4 22:22:18 forum imaps[31430]: accepted connection
Feb 4 22:22:18 forum master[31997]: about to exec /usr/lib/cyrus-imapd/imapd
Feb 4 22:22:18 forum imaps[31997]: executed
Feb 4 22:22:18 forum imaps[31430]: TLS server engine: cannot load CA data
Feb 4 22:22:18 forum imaps[31430]: imaps TLS negotiation failed: [local]
Feb 4 22:22:18 forum imaps[31430]: Fatal error: tls_start_servertls() failed
Feb 4 22:22:18 forum master[29466]: process 31430 exited, status 75
Feb 4 22:22:18 forum master[29466]: service imaps pid 31430 in BUSY state: terminated abnormally
Remark: CA data fails since the certificate is self signed. A connection should result in
Feb 4 22:27:21 forum imaps[31997]: accepted connection
Feb 4 22:27:21 forum master[32048]: about to exec /usr/lib/cyrus-imapd/imapd
Feb 4 22:27:21 forum imaps[31997]: TLS server engine: cannot load CA data
Feb 4 22:27:21 forum imaps[32048]: executed
to retrieve the certificate. Accept the certificate and enter the credentials in the password dialog (with folder Sent selected)
Feb 4 22:27:21 forum imaps[31997]: accepted connection
Feb 4 22:27:21 forum master[32048]: about to exec /usr/lib/cyrus-imapd/imapd
Feb 4 22:27:21 forum imaps[31997]: TLS server engine: cannot load CA data
Feb 4 22:27:21 forum imaps[32048]: executed
Feb 4 22:27:40 forum master[29466]: process 32042 exited, status 0
Feb 4 22:27:50 forum imaps[31997]: mystore: starting txn 2147483694
Feb 4 22:27:50 forum imaps[31997]: mystore: committing txn 2147483694
Feb 4 22:27:50 forum imaps[31997]: starttls: TLSv1 with cipher AES256-SHA (256/256 bits new) no authentication
Feb 4 22:27:50 forum imaps[31997]: login: [192.168.1.103] gbraad CRAM-MD5+TLS User logged in
Feb 4 22:27:50 forum imaps[31997]: seen_db: user gbraad opened /home/cyrus/imap/user/g/gbraad.seen
Feb 4 22:27:50 forum imaps[31997]: open: user gbraad opened INBOX.Sent
Feb 4 22:27:51 forum imap[32043]: accepted connection
Feb 4 22:27:51 forum master[32049]: about to exec /usr/lib/cyrus-imapd/imapd
Feb 4 22:27:51 forum imap[32049]: executed
Feb 4 22:27:51 forum imap[32043]: login: forum [213.93.86.130] gbraad plaintext User logged in
Reporter | ||
Updated•19 years ago
|
Version: unspecified → 1.5
Comment 1•17 years ago
|
||
Do you have problems with latest 2.0.0.12?
Comment 2•16 years ago
|
||
RESO INCO per last comment due to lack of response to question. If you feel
this change was made in error, please respond to this comment with your reasons
why.
Status: UNCONFIRMED → RESOLVED
Closed: 16 years ago
Resolution: --- → INCOMPLETE
You need to log in
before you can comment on or make changes to this bug.
Description
•